Understanding Licensing and Regulation

Perhaps the most critical aspect of selecting an online casino is verifying its licensing and regulatory status. A legitimate online casino operates under a license issued by a respected regulatory body. These bodies – such as the UK Gambling Commission, the Malta Gaming Authority, and the Gibraltar Regulatory Authority – impose strict standards regarding fairness, security, and financial responsibility. A valid license ensures that the casino is subject to independent audits and oversight, protecting players from unscrupulous practices. Before depositing any funds, always confirm the casino displays its licensing information prominently on its website, usually in the footer, and verify its authenticity on the regulator’s official website. Ignoring this step can leave you vulnerable to fraud or unfair gameplay.

The benefits of playing on a licensed platform are numerous. Licensed casinos are required to implement robust security measures to protect player data and financial transactions, adhere to responsible gambling guidelines, and provide a fair and transparent gaming experience. They also offer a recourse for players with complaints, allowing them to escalate issues to the regulatory body if necessary. Conversely, unlicensed casinos operate without accountability and pose a significant risk to players. They may use rigged software, withhold winnings, or engage in other deceptive practices. Therefore, prioritizing licensing is non-negotiable when choosing an online casino. A thorough understanding of the regulatory landscape can significantly enhance your online gaming security.

Key Regulatory Bodies and Their Roles

Several regulatory bodies stand out in the online casino world, each with specific responsibilities and jurisdictions. The U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) is renowned for its stringent regulations and player protection measures. The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) is another highly respected regulator, known for its fair and efficient licensing process. The Gibraltar Regulatory Authority (GRA) also maintains high standards and primarily licenses casinos focused on the UK market. These organizations aren’t simply granting licenses; they actively monitor casino operations, conduct regular audits, and investigate player complaints. Looking into each body’s specific requirements, and seeing which ones a potential casino adheres to, offers a deep dive into its protective measures.

Beyond these prominent regulators, other organizations, like the Kahnawake Gaming Commission and Curacao eGaming, license casinos but are generally considered to have less stringent oversight. While not inherently untrustworthy, casinos licensed by these entities may warrant additional scrutiny. Players should research the regulator’s reputation and assess the casino’s overall credibility before entrusting them with their funds. It's also vital to understand the jurisdiction where the casino is licensed, as this determines the legal framework governing the casino's operations and the dispute resolution process available to players. Evaluating Game Selection and Software Providers

A diverse and high-quality game selection is a cornerstone of a reputable online casino. Players should look for casinos that offer a wide range of games, including slots, table games (blackjack, roulette, baccarat, poker), live dealer games, and potentially specialty games like bingo or keno. The variety ensures that there’s something to appeal to every player's preferences and skill level. Beyond sheer quantity, the quality of the games is equally important. This is largely determined by the software providers that supply the casino with its games. Established and respected providers like NetEnt, Microgaming, Playtech, Evolution Gaming, and Pragmatic Play are known for their innovative graphics, fair gameplay, and reliable performance.

Casinos partnering with these reputable providers ensure a more trustworthy and enjoyable gaming experience. They also regularly test their games for fairness, using Random Number Generators (RNGs) that produce unbiased results. Look for casinos that display certifications from independent testing agencies like eCOGRA or iTech Labs, which verify the fairness and integrity of their games. Furthermore, a well-stocked casino will frequently update its game library with new titles, keeping the experience fresh and engaging. The availability of demo modes also allows players to try games for free before risking real money, providing a valuable opportunity to learn the rules and test strategies.

The Importance of Live Dealer Games

Live dealer games have become increasingly popular in recent years, bridging the gap between online and land-based casinos. These games feature real human dealers who interact with players via live video stream, creating a more immersive and authentic gaming experience. Popular live dealer games include live blackjack, live roulette, live baccarat, and live poker. The ability to interact with the dealer and other players adds a social element to online gaming, enhancing the overall enjoyment. Moreover, live dealer games offer a level of transparency that is not always present in traditional online casino games, as players can see the cards being dealt and the roulette wheel spinning in real-time.

When evaluating a casino's live dealer offering, consider the variety of games available, the quality of the video stream, and the professionalism of the dealers. Look for casinos that partner with leading live dealer software providers like Evolution Gaming or Playtech, as they are known for their superior quality and innovative features. The minimum and maximum bet limits also vary across different live dealer tables, so it’s important to choose a table that suits your budget. A robust live dealer section demonstrates a casino’s commitment to providing a high-quality and engaging gaming experience.

Security Measures and Data Protection

Protecting your personal and financial information is paramount when engaging in online gambling. A reputable online casino will employ state-of-the-art security measures to safeguard your data from unauthorized access. This includes using Secure Socket Layer (SSL) encryption technology to encrypt all communication between your computer and the casino’s servers. SSL encryption scrambles your data, making it unreadable to hackers. Look for the padlock icon in your browser’s address bar, which indicates that the website is using SSL encryption.

Casinos should also implement robust firewalls and intrusion detection systems to prevent cyberattacks. They should also have strict data privacy policies in place, outlining how they collect, use, and protect your personal information. Moreover, responsible casinos will undergo regular security audits by independent third-party firms to verify the effectiveness of their security measures. Two-factor authentication (2FA) adds an extra layer of security to your account, requiring you to provide a second verification code in addition to your password. Finally, responsible casinos will never share your personal or financial information with third parties without your consent.

Payment Methods and Transaction Security

The payment methods available at an online casino are an important consideration, both for convenience and security. Reputable casinos offer a variety of payment options, including credit cards, debit cards, e-wallets (such as P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ller), bank transfers, and sometimes even cryptocurrencies. Each method has its own advantages and disadvantages in terms of speed, fees, and security. E-wallets are generally considered to be more secure than credit cards, as they provide an extra layer of protection by masking your bank account details from the casino.

When making a deposit or withdrawal, ensure that the transaction is processed securely using SSL encryption. The casino should also have anti-fraud measures in place to detect and prevent fraudulent transactions. Be wary of casinos that charge excessive fees for deposits or withdrawals, or that have unreasonably long processing times. Always review the casino's terms and conditions regarding payment methods and transaction limits before making a deposit. A transparent and secure payment process is a hallmark of a trustworthy online casino.

Customer Support and Responsible Gambling Resources

Effective customer support is essential for a positive online gaming experience. A reputable casino will offer multiple channels for contacting their support team, including live chat, email, and phone. Live chat is often the most convenient option, as it provides instant access to a support agent. The support team should be knowledgeable, responsive, and professional, and they should be able to resolve your queries quickly and efficiently. Before contacting support, check the casino’s FAQ section, which may contain answers to common questions.

Equally important is a casino’s commitment to responsible gambling. A responsible casino will provide resources and tools to help players gamble responsibly, including de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and links to support organizations. They should also proactively identify and assist players who may be at risk of developing a gambling problem. It’s crucial to remember to set limits for yourself – both time and money – and to never gamble more than you can afford to lose.
